'''Movei''',<br/>
a [[WinBoard]] and [[UCI]] compliant chess engine by [[Uri Blass]]. Movei is written in [[C]] around a [[Move Generation#Legal|legal move generator]] and initial [[Perft]] framework, also gathering [[Attack and Defend Maps|attack]] and [[Mobility|mobility]] informations as used in [[Evaluation|evaluation]].
As mentioned by Uri, the evaluation of Movei is [[Path-Dependency|dependent on the path]] and not only on the [[Leaf Node|leaf position]] <ref>[http://www.talkchess.com/forum/viewtopic.php?topic_view=threads&p=115849&t=13559 Re: Methods to stably evaluate nodes?] by [[Uri Blass]], [[CCC]], May 05, 2007</ref>. The [[Transposition Table|transposition table]] was at least initially not used for pruning, but only for [[Move Ordering|move ordering]]. According to Uri, [[Principal Variation Search|PVS]] and [[Internal Iterative Deepening|IID]] do not seem to work in his program <ref>[http://www.talkchess.com/forum/viewtopic.php?t=15688 movei hash report] by [[Uri Blass]], [[CCC]], August 09, 2007</ref>.

=Tournament Play=
Movei played the [[WCCC 2004]] in [https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Ramat_Gan Ramat Gan], and on-line the [[CCT5]], [[CCT6]] and [[CCT7]] tournaments.
